Windsurf Hello World

Overview

Minimal working example demonstrating core Windsurf functionality.

Prerequisites

  • Completed windsurf-install-auth setup
  • Valid API credentials configured
  • Development environment ready

Instructions

Step 1: Create Entry File

Create a new file for your hello world example.

Step 2: Import and Initialize Client

import { WindsurfClient } from '@windsurf/sdk';

const client = new WindsurfClient({
  apiKey: process.env.WINDSURF_API_KEY,
});

Step 3: Make Your First API Call

async function main() {
  // Your first API call here
}

main().catch(console.error);

Output

  • Working code file with Windsurf client initialization
  • Successful API response confirming connection
  • Console output showing:
Success! Your Windsurf connection is working.

Error Handling

| Error | Cause | Solution | |-------|-------|----------| | Import Error | SDK not installed | Verify with npm list or pip show | | Auth Error | Invalid credentials | Check environment variable is set | | Timeout | Network issues | Increase timeout or check connectivity | | Rate Limit | Too many requests | Wait and retry with exponential backoff |
